0

处理Backbone.js基于服务器端权限的RESTful交互时的常见做法是什么。

例如,如果用户想要从视图中删除模型,但需要某些权限,因为它是如何model.destroy()工作的(即使等待选项设置为 true)。

为了阻止模型被删除/删除,我必须确保{wait: true}设置了该选项并从服务器抛出一个非 200 状态代码,以便使用destroy({error: function(){})回调。

还有另一种我想念的方法吗?

4

1 回答 1

0

你理解正确。

传递时,您会在回调中{wait:true}触发destroy事件。success

Is there a way around it...?

如果你想改变destroy方法的行为,当然可以。

于 2013-08-20T01:36:21.490 回答